  • The Berlin Wall separated Germany into east and west Germany. East Germany was a Communist state while West Germany was a democracy.
  • Winston Churchill, the British prime minister said that due to Soviet oppression, an Iron Curtain descended across Europe.
  • The Cold War was fought between to superpowers, the United States and Russia.
  • The leader of the Soviet Union, Mikhail Gorbachev, created two terms, perestroika and glasnost. 
  • Glasnost allows the citizens to talk more openly about the government.
  • Perestroika was the practice of restructuring or reforming the economic and political system.

  • President Harry S. Truman began the policy of containment to stop the spread of communism.
  • The U.S then established NATO, the North Atlantic Treaty Organization, which was a military alliance between the U.S, Canada, and some Western European countries.
  • Containment had 3 approaches, the Marshall Plan, the Truman Doctrine, and NATO.

  • The Marshall Plan gave 13 billion dollars to help Europe rebuild after WW2, the Truman Doctrine was a promise to supply military and economic aid to any country struggling to create or maintain a democracy, and NATO was the North Atlantic Treaty Organization.
